The wire to the Thermosensor under the intake manifold is a ground; it's what controls the carb fan. Verify that blue wire is the correct wire to the thermosensor and ground it to a chassis bolt with 'Key on/Engine Off' and the fan should go on. If it doesn't there's more wrong.
